From Recipes

Serious Salsa: (Not Exactly) My Uncle's Salsa

the recipe above is a pretty good basic salsa to jump off into variations from. one of mine is similar but use canned crushed tomatoes, double the onion and garlic and serranos (don't bother with jalapenos). skip the chile powder and add a pinch of sea salt. and definitely skip the sugar. also, try it with and without the lime juice - both ways are good. add a couple extra serranos to "hot" it up some if that's your taste (I usually use 7 or 8). I also like to add about 1/2 of a poblano chile for it's rich flavour. I much prefer the food processor over the blender tho' both will work well.

From Recipes

Serious Salsa: (Not Exactly) My Uncle's Salsa

Fry in oil or grill (until slightly blackened) 4 roma tomatoes, 2-4 jalapeno or serrano chiles depending upon your desire for heat, and one clove of garlic. The garlic clove can be cooked in skin by grilling the clove with the vegetables or frying. The above cooked ingredients can be mashed by hand with a mortar/pestle or blended after salting to taste (probably 1tsp) and adding one crispy bacon. I small handful of cilantro is chopped and added to the salsa. You can chopped fresh or cooked onion depending on your taste (I prefer without). This is an EXCELLENT and easy mexican salsa (ranchera) from a Mexican.

From Serious Eats

Mixed Review: Crate and Barrel Jalapeño Lemonade vs. Homemade

Being the chili head that I am, I just couldn't resist making this. I always have an abundance of jalapenos around as well as plenty of limes for cold beer - thus Jalapeno Limeade was created!

I used two jalapenos and kept the seeds and vein intact (I just rough chopped them and tossed it all in the sugar water). I followed the rest of the recipe, leaving a few seeds in the syrup and chilled over night. It is insanely refreshing!

As a side note, I also chilled the jalapenos that I removed from the simple syrup and just ate them. Thanks to all the sugar that got soaked up inside, well... a greater candy I could not have made.
